UNESCO Status for the Scottish Morning Roll

  • Submitted by: Holly Bruce, Glasgow Southside, Scottish Green Party
  • Date lodged: Thursday, 09 July 2026
  • Motion type: Standard Motion
  • Motion reference: S7M-00602

That the Parliament understands that a campaign has launched to afford the Scottish morning roll protection and recognition as a UNESCO cultural status food; believes the status is well-deserved for a unique food group that is treasured across the country and enjoyed by many each day; understands the morning roll has been around for over 300 years, longer than Paris has had the baguette, believes that Glasgow Southside, often referred to as the "brunch capital of Scotland", has numerous institutions that offer this delicacy, such as Cafe Strange Brew, the Green Goose, Cafe Salmagundi and Fulton’s Cafe, and commends the work of the Scottish food historian, Peter Gilchrist, who is embarking on this cause.
